webhubworks/craft-ohdear

将 Oh Dear 监控服务集成到 Craft CMS 中。


README

将 Oh Dear 集成到 Craft CMS 中。

Oh Dear overview

要求

此插件需要 Craft CMS 5.0.0 或更高版本和 PHP 8.2 或更高版本。

您还需要提供一个 Oh Dear API 密钥。

🙏 您可以使用我们的联盟链接创建 Oh Dear 账户: Oh Dear 如果您通过我们的联盟链接注册,我们将为您提供 Craft Oh Dear 的免费许可证密钥。只需给我们发消息即可。

安装

要安装插件,请按照以下说明操作。

  1. 打开您的终端并转到您的 Craft 项目

     cd /path/to/project
    
  2. 然后告诉 Composer 加载插件。

     composer require webhubworks/craft-ohdear
    
  3. 安装并启用插件

     ./craft plugin/install ohdear && ./craft plugin/enable ohdear
    

    或者:在控制面板中,转到设置 → 插件,点击 Oh Dear 的“安装”按钮。

Oh Dear 概览

Craft Oh Dear 为 Craft 提供了深度集成,并通过赋予编辑权限来节省开发者的时间。

使用 Oh Dear,您不仅会监控您的首页,还会监控整个网站。Oh Dear 监控正常运行时间,检查您的 SSL 证书,检测损坏的链接和混合内容。Craft Oh Dear 将所有这些功能很好地集成到控制面板中。

要了解更多功能,请访问 插件商店页面

配置 Oh Dear

转到设置页面并粘贴您的 Oh Dear API 密钥。(您可以在 Oh Dear 的 API 令牌页面 上创建一个令牌。)您可以从您个人 Oh Dear 账户所属的所有团队的网站中进行选择。

目前没有多站点支持。您只能从一个 Craft 安装连接到单个 Oh Dear 站点。多站点支持在我们的路线图上。如果您非常需要它,请告诉我们。

Oh Dear 路线图

  • 应用健康检查以保护站点安全
  • 更多检查,如 Sitemap、DNS、计划任务等。

问题和答案

为什么不直接使用 Oh Dear 的仪表板呢?

作为 Oh Dear 客户,您可以是多个团队的成员,每个团队都有自己的监控网站。它是针对您作为开发者的需求量身定制的。通过 Craft Oh Dear,您将所有相关功能带给您的 Craft 编辑器。赋予他们查找和修复损坏的链接和混合内容的权力,检查应用程序和证书的健康状况,审查性能指标,并分析正常运行时间。

Craft Oh Dear 会检测 404 错误吗?

Oh Dear 会爬取您的网站以找到指向外部或内部页面(从您的网站上用户的视角)的损坏链接。因此,它无法检测来自网站外部的用户的 404 错误。为此,您可能需要其他几个 Craft 插件或服务来检测在发生时网站上的 404 错误。

什么是混合内容?

请查看 MDN 上的良好解释。

这是一个官方的 Oh Dear 插件吗?

此插件独立于Oh Dear。您可以在Oh Dear文档中查看所有可用的第三方集成。

版本3在哪里?

从版本4开始,版本号将与插件运行的Craft版本相对应。Craft Oh Dear 2需要Craft 3,而Craft Oh Dear 3不存在。新功能只能在Craft Oh Dear 5中可用,它需要Craft 5。

webhub提供